There are many differences between a child and an adult. Most of the time people can tell if the person they are talking to is a child or an adult even though a person doesn’t seem like specifically either of them since, sometimes people may look like at under their age.

First of all, a child can not make reasonable decisions, he is depended to their parents in anyways someone can tell if one can not stand up on his feet then he is not an adult yet. Furthermore, a child can not gather his thoughts and present it correctly. On the other hand, when an adult talks, it is accurate what they are saying. It is even more obvious when you talk to that person in important subjects. Another example might be the fact that children behave according to their insicts but adults take their time to figure out what is going on in any situation before they behave. We can sometimes define people by accusing them acting childish when they don’t consider a subject in many aspects of it but behave right away.

Another point to mention can be the fact that children don’t understand that their needs or wants can not be addressed all the time. They just want something and if they don’t have it they get upset or heartbroken easily. It can be told that if a person insists on something doesn’t make sense or impossible to happen then that person is either a child or acting like a child. But adults know that the life doesn’t answer their requests all the time, in such situation they can still be calm and steady on their way.

In conclusion, it can be said that a person can most likely spot the differences between children and adults since it is obvious in many ways as mentioned above.
